Russia's EV, hybrid output triples to 15,000 units in 2025


MOSCOW, Feb. 11 (Xinhua) -- Russia's production of electric vehicles and hybrids tripled year on year to 15,000 units in 2025, Russian Industry and Trade Minister Anton Alikhanov said Wednesday.

According to Alikhanov, electric vehicles and hybrids have already accounted for 6 percent of the Russian automobile market.

Russian automotive analytical agency Autostat earlier noted that the number of public electric vehicle charging stations in the country had reached more than 6,400 by November.

On average, each public charging station in Russia serves about 12 battery electric vehicles and 15 plug-in hybrid electric vehicles, it added.
